Leadership Review — FY Headcount Plan

For the incoming director: Calder Instruments plans net +12 roles next year. Engineering gets eight, field service four. No backfills in admin. Attrition assumed at 9%. Budget holds only if the Northbrook facility stays consolidated. Hiring freezes trigger automatically if Q2 bookings miss plan by 15%. Context driving these numbers is captured in the confidential note that follows.

board note of tagug-hahag: Praionax Logistics is in early talks to buy Julaxek Group for about $36.3 million. The Julmir launch date is March 1, and nothing goes to the press before then.

# Welcome to the Furrowlink Gateway Team

The Furrowlink gateway ingests telemetry from combines and seed drills across the Tarnwick test farms, batching readings every ten seconds before upload. As a contractor, you'll run a local gateway instance against the staging broker. Clone the gateway repo, install the toolchain per the README, and copy `env.sample` to `.env`. Fill in the broker hostname and your assigned device pool first. Then set the broker signing secret on the line that follows this paragraph.

sealed setting: ARCHIVE_KEY3=c1f

**Capacity note — Vellastra dispatch simulator.** For the eng sync: simulating the 40-car Marrowgate tower at 10x speed saturates one worker at roughly 9k rider events/sec, so we'll shard by bank rather than by floor. Memory stays flat if the event ring is sized correctly. The knobs we propose locking in are these.

tuning table, hahof-tafop:
RATE_LIMITS = {
    "ulaix": 10,
    "wenath": 1,
}

**Changelog — Florinex 3.1**

Hey new folks, quick heads-up on a defaults change. We were seeing penny-level drift in currency conversions because rounding happened per line item instead of per invoice. As of this release, Florinex rounds once at the invoice total using banker's rounding, which kills the drift in the Ostvale reports. Old behavior is still reachable via a compat flag. The new default configuration is listed below.

service settings:
ralael:
  pin: 7453
  tenant: zorath
  seal: seal_087806e4
  metrics_host: metrics.ralael.paliqworks.example
  standby_team: fraath
  escalation: praok-istiel
  nonce: 10e083